From 60131f4f0beb43ddb501a0ff114030c9c5f28b7d Mon Sep 17 00:00:00 2001 From: Leandro Pereira Date: Tue, 4 Jul 2017 13:47:47 -0700 Subject: Use load graph (used in memory view) to graph sensor data Writing this I realized why I stopped working on HardInfo. While there are some good ideas in the architecture, it's API is beyond salvation. It's buggy, quirky, and not intuitive at all. --- modules/devices.c | 20 +++++++++++--------- 1 file changed, 11 insertions(+), 9 deletions(-) (limited to 'modules/devices.c') diff --git a/modules/devices.c b/modules/devices.c index 62fd790d..0cdb9a0d 100644 --- a/modules/devices.c +++ b/modules/devices.c @@ -489,16 +489,18 @@ gchar *callback_pci() gchar *callback_sensors() { - return g_strdup_printf("[$ShellParam$]\n" - "ColumnTitle$TextValue=Type\n" - "ColumnTitle$Value=Driver\n" - "ColumnTitle$Extra1=Sensor\n" - "ColumnTitle$Extra2=Value\n" + return g_strdup_printf("[Sensors]\n" + "%s\n" + "[$ShellParam$]\n" + "ViewType=2\n" + "LoadGraphSuffix=\n" + "ColumnTitle$TextValue=Sensor\n" + "ColumnTitle$Value=Value\n" + "ColumnTitle$Extra1=Type\n" "ShowColumnHeaders=true\n" - "ReloadInterval=5000\n" - "[Sensors]\n" - "%s\n", - sensors); + "RescanInterval=5000\n" + "%s", + sensors, lginterval); } gchar *callback_printers() -- cgit v1.2.3